Turnip Seed


Turnips are relatively easy to grow, given good conditions. Soil should be loose, fertile, and kept evenly moist. Direct sow in early spring through late summer 1/4 inch deep in rows 12-18 inches apart. Thin to 2 to 6 inches apart, depending on how large you plan to grow the roots, 1-2 inches apart if you are growing only for the greens. For best germination soil should be cool to warm (50-80F), and kept moist. Successive plantings will yield a continuous crop.

VRP04 Turnip Norfolk Red VRP04 - Turnip Norfolk Red
Large Heirloom turnip with deeply cut leaf and a red collar. Increasingly harder to come by, it has been a market staple in England and parts of the Northeastern U.S. for generations. This is a great dual purpose turnip in that it is delicious on the table, but its rugged characteristics make it a great forage crop, as well. Traces back to the 18th Century.
